mirror of
https://github.com/Xevion/dotfiles.git
synced 2026-01-31 14:24:09 -06:00
- Move fonts.toml from deployed location to meta/ directory - Update install-fonts.ts to read from meta/ and support extras array - Add comprehensive documentation explaining meta-configs pattern - Add ZedMono NF font and update Zed editor keybindings/settings
48 lines
959 B
JSON
48 lines
959 B
JSON
// Zed keymap
|
|
//
|
|
// For information on binding keys, see the Zed
|
|
// documentation: https://zed.dev/docs/key-bindings
|
|
//
|
|
// To see the default key bindings run `zed: open default keymap`
|
|
// from the command palette.
|
|
[
|
|
{
|
|
"context": "Workspace",
|
|
"bindings": {
|
|
// "shift shift": "file_finder::Toggle"
|
|
},
|
|
},
|
|
{
|
|
"context": "Editor && vim_mode == insert",
|
|
"bindings": {
|
|
"j k": "vim::NormalBefore",
|
|
},
|
|
},
|
|
{
|
|
"context": "Editor",
|
|
"bindings": {
|
|
"alt-pageup": "editor::HalfPageUp",
|
|
},
|
|
},
|
|
{
|
|
"context": "Editor",
|
|
"bindings": {
|
|
"alt-pagedown": "editor::HalfPageDown",
|
|
},
|
|
},
|
|
{
|
|
"context": "Workspace",
|
|
"bindings": {
|
|
"ctrl-tab": "pane::ActivateNextItem",
|
|
"ctrl-shift-tab": "pane::ActivatePreviousItem",
|
|
},
|
|
},
|
|
{
|
|
"context": "Editor",
|
|
"bindings": {
|
|
"ctrl-alt-left": "pane::SwapItemLeft",
|
|
"ctrl-alt-right": "pane::SwapItemRight",
|
|
},
|
|
},
|
|
]
|